Subject: DR drill prep — tracing stack

Welcome aboard. Friday's drill takes down the Spanline trace collectors, and we verify that services degrade without dropping spans. You'll restore the collector cluster from the cold backup. To decrypt that backup during the exercise, use the recovery passphrase provided on the following line.

recovery phrase for tafop-fawep: zorwyn-ulaox

# Hey support folks — a few notes on hot-reloading config in Cranewatch.
# Most values in this file are picked up live; the watcher polls every
# ten seconds, so give changes a moment before declaring them broken.
# The exceptions are anything prefixed DB_ or CACHE_, which need a full
# restart — yes, it's annoying, there's a ticket for it. If a reload
# fails, the old values stay active and a warning lands in the ops
# channel. The reload watcher itself needs its auth token, set right below.

env line for kawif-fadug: RELAY_SECRET20=06912eabac08d98736ad

## Deployment

Welcome to the Findable relevance notes repo! These tuning notes ship alongside the Searchwick service and get baked into the ranking config at deploy time — yes, prose files affect prod scores, it's weird, roll with it. Push to main, CI validates the weights, and the Bramblegate cluster picks them up within ten minutes. Don't edit weights by hand in prod. The current deploy values are listed below.

service settings:
ralael:
  pin: 7453
  tenant: zorath
  seal: seal_087806e4
  metrics_host: metrics.ralael.paliqworks.example
  standby_team: fraath
  escalation: praok-istiel
  nonce: 10e083

**Q: What timezone do Ledgerpine report exports use?**

All exports are generated in UTC, then converted to the workspace's display timezone at render time. Raw CSV downloads stay in UTC regardless of settings. Never hardcode offsets; DST shifts are handled by the converter service. The conversion rules and known edge cases are documented on the internal page below.

dashboard of taduf-yagap = https://confluence.tolvaqsys.internal/display/display/projects/display